BEREA, Ohio (AP) — Vince Young doesn't take anything for granted. Not after the road he's been down.
Once of the NFL's rising stars before personal problems sidetracked the quarterback's career, Young signed a one-year contract on Thursday with the Cleveland Browns.
Although rusty, Young who hasn't played in a regular-season game since 2011, showed enough during a three-day tryout to get the deal.
It's been a long climb back for Young, who won't celebrate with so much work to be done.
"There's no popping the champagne bottle," he said.
